Subject: [PATCH -next 06/26] dma: Use dma_zalloc_coherent

Use the zeroing function instead of dma_alloc_coherent & memset(,0,)

Signed-off-by: Joe Perches <joe@...ches.com>
---
 drivers/dma/imx-sdma.c | 5 ++---
 drivers/dma/mxs-dma.c  | 8 +++-----
 2 files changed, 5 insertions(+), 8 deletions(-)

diff --git a/drivers/dma/imx-sdma.c b/drivers/dma/imx-sdma.c
index 1287146..4758725 100644
--- a/drivers/dma/imx-sdma.c
+++ b/drivers/dma/imx-sdma.c
@@ -904,14 +904,13 @@ static int sdma_request_channel(struct sdma_channel *sdmac)
 	int channel = sdmac->channel;
 	int ret = -EBUSY;
 
-	sdmac->bd = dma_alloc_coherent(NULL, PAGE_SIZE, &sdmac->bd_phys, GFP_KERNEL);
+	sdmac->bd = dma_zalloc_coherent(NULL, PAGE_SIZE, &sdmac->bd_phys,
+					GFP_KERNEL);
 	if (!sdmac->bd) {
 		ret = -ENOMEM;
 		goto out;
 	}
 
-	memset(sdmac->bd, 0, PAGE_SIZE);
-
 	sdma->channel_control[channel].base_bd_ptr = sdmac->bd_phys;
 	sdma->channel_control[channel].current_bd_ptr = sdmac->bd_phys;
 
diff --git a/drivers/dma/mxs-dma.c b/drivers/dma/mxs-dma.c
index ead4913..dc1dba7 100644
--- a/drivers/dma/mxs-dma.c
+++ b/drivers/dma/mxs-dma.c
@@ -413,16 +413,14 @@ static int mxs_dma_alloc_chan_resources(struct dma_chan *chan)
 	struct mxs_dma_engine *mxs_dma = mxs_chan->mxs_dma;
 	int ret;
 
-	mxs_chan->ccw = dma_alloc_coherent(mxs_dma->dma_device.dev,
-				CCW_BLOCK_SIZE, &mxs_chan->ccw_phys,
-				GFP_KERNEL);
+	mxs_chan->ccw = dma_zalloc_coherent(mxs_dma->dma_device.dev,
+					    CCW_BLOCK_SIZE,
+					    &mxs_chan->ccw_phys, GFP_KERNEL);
 	if (!mxs_chan->ccw) {
 		ret = -ENOMEM;
 		goto err_alloc;
 	}
 
-	memset(mxs_chan->ccw, 0, CCW_BLOCK_SIZE);
-
 	if (mxs_chan->chan_irq != NO_IRQ) {
 		ret = request_irq(mxs_chan->chan_irq, mxs_dma_int_handler,
 					0, "mxs-dma", mxs_dma);
